The Fourth Wise Man
Trailer: The Fourth Wise Man
Year: 1985
Genre: Adventure, Drama, TV Movie
Studio: Paulist Productions
Director: Michael Ray Rhodes
Cast: Martin Sheen, Alan Arkin, James Farentino, Eileen Brennan, Harold Gould, Lance Kerwin
Crew: Michael Ray Rhodes (Director), Tom Fontana (Teleplay), Henry van Dyke (Short Story), Lewis Abel (Producer), Michael Ray Rhodes (Producer), Bruce Langhorne (Original Music Composer)
Runtime: 72 minutes
Release: Mar 30, 1985
IMDb: 7.00/10 by 22 users
Popularity: 2
Country: United States of America
Language: English
